- Neel AndholeDec 11, 2020 · 5 years agoWhen it comes to using digital currencies in foreign countries, the regulations can vary significantly. Some countries have embraced digital currencies and have established clear guidelines and regulations, while others have imposed strict restrictions or even banned their use altogether. It's important for individuals and businesses to research and understand the specific regulations of the country they plan to use digital currencies in. This can include requirements for registration, licensing, taxation, and compliance with anti-money laundering (AML) and know your customer (KYC) regulations. It's also advisable to consult with legal and financial professionals to ensure compliance with local laws and regulations.
